Is the Audi S7 expensive to maintain?
An Audi S7 Sportback will cost about $9,995 for maintenance and repairs during its first 10 years of service. This is more than the industry average for luxury hatchback models by $952. What is replacing the Audi S7?
Audi Confirms the A7 and S7 Are Dead for 2026, but the RS7 Lives On. The German luxury automaker will replace the A7 and S7 Sportbacks with a new fastback version of the A6 sedan. Audi’s sleek A7 and S7 fastback sedans will not be offered for the 2026 model year. Audi has decided to stop offering the A7 and S7 Sportback hatchback four-doors after the 2025 model year. But the news is not all bad: The high-performance RS7 lives on and the much-improved new Audi A6 will fill the gap left by the fastback A7 and S7. Is an Audi cheaper than a BMW?
While generally, Audis are more affordable than BMWs, BMW models offer more standard features you’ll want on Cresskill roads. Also, notice that BMW offers a more expansive variety of vehicles than Audi.
